2010-11-18 2 views
0

이 코드어떻게 순수 XAML에서 버튼 이벤트를 만들기 위해

<Image Name="LightOn_BMP" Source="Res/LightOn.bmp" Canvas.Left="150" Canvas.Top="10" /> 
    <Image Name="LightOff_BMP" Source="Res/LightOFF.bmp" Canvas.Left="150" Canvas.Top="10" /> 

    <Button Canvas.Left="215" Canvas.Top="150" Click="PowerOn"> 
     <Image Name="SwitchDown_BMP" Source="Res/SwitchDown.bmp" /> 
    </Button> 
    <Button Canvas.Left="215" Canvas.Top="150" Click="PowerOff"> 
     <Image Name="SwtichUp_BMP" Source="Res/SwitchUp.bmp" /> 
    </Button> 

이 내가 전원 켜기 이벤트가 LightOn.bmp이 표시되도록 변경 할 수 있도록 순수 XAML에서 원하는 LightOff.bmp가 숨겨져 및 Switchdown.bmp 사진/버튼

을 숨길 그럼 당신은 간단하게 말해서 전원 끄기

답변

0

의 이벤트를 만드는 방법을 알아낼 수 없습니다 있어야한다. WPF의 모든 아이디어는 표시와 동작을 구분해야한다는 것입니다. 따라서, 적어도 미친 검정색 마술을하지 않고도 Image 객체의 상태를 변경할 수 없습니다 (false로 표시).

관련 문제